All 32 NFL teams had a scout in attendance to watch Indiana Hoosiers quarterback Fernando Mendoza take part in his pro day.
Throw in over 100 credentialed media members, as well as other Hoosiers and their friends and family, and it was more of an event than a pro day.
For Mendoza, it was yet another success in a long line of successes he’s stacked up since arriving in Bloomington. An undefeated season, a Heisman Trophy and a national championship trophy are all under his belt, so why not throw in a dazzling performance in front of NFL scouts and analysts?
That’s just what Mendoza does at this point.
In all, Mendoza threw nearly 60 passes, but afterward, he seemed more concerned about helping out his teammates than showing off what he’s capable of.
